Two paarallel rail tracks run north-south Train `A` moves north with a speed of `54 km h^(-1)` and train `B` moves south with a speed of `90 km h^(-1)`. What is the
a. relative velocity of `B` with respect to `A`?
b. relaity of a monkey running on the roof of the train `A` against its motion (with its velocity of `18 km h^(1)` with respect ot the train `A` ) as observed by a man standing on the fround?
